Harry Potter and the Prisoner of Azkaban (2004) is widely considered the artistic turning point of the film franchise. Directed by Alfonso Cuarón, it transitioned the series from a whimsical children's tale into a darker, more mature cinematic experience. 🎬 Film Overview Alfonso Cuarón Runtime: 142 minutes Release Year: 2004 Genre: Fantasy / Mystery / Adventure 🗝️ Core Themes and Plot
